Responsibilities and Duties

  • Lead the monthly close process for inventory and COGS, including journal entries, reconciliations, and internal reporting
  • Ensure accurate inventory costing and valuation, including landed cost, freight, duties, variances, and other COGS components
  • Own the inventory subledger and ensure alignment with the general ledger
  • Oversee purchase accrual processes and work with Procurement and AP to ensure accuracy and completeness
  • Analyze inventory, open PO Commitments, demand forecasts and other financial and operational data, and provide recommendations to management.
  • Identify and support continual process improvements for increased efficiency and timely reporting.
  • Monitor and analyze inventory movements, including in-transit, consignment, write-offs, and returns, and ensure appropriate accounting treatment
  • Drive process improvements related to inventory and COGS accounting, including documentation of policies and procedures and automation
  • Partner with FP&A and Operations to provide timely and accurate analysis of COGS trends and inventory balances along with insights and reporting regarding inventory and margin drivers
  • Support the annual financial audit, including the preparation of spreadsheets or reports that support the financial statement numbers (e.g., inventory balances, COGS breakdown, inventory adjustments) and responses related to inventory and COGS
  • Support physical inventory and cycle count processes and ensure results are reflected properly and timely in financial statements

What We Do

At Auterion we care about providing enterprise with an ecosystem of software-defined drones, payloads, and third party applications within a single easy to use platform based on open-source standards. We’re leaders in an open-source movement bigger than ourselves and we’ve been on the same mission for over a decade, since our co-founder Lorenz Meier created Pixhawk, MAVLink, QGC, and PX4 (the world’s most widely used open-source drone autopilot operating system). Our mission is to be the drone platform of choice for enterprise, government, and drone manufacturers while accelerating the drone industry by driving forward open standards to create a common, future-proof roadmap in a thriving, open ecosystem of buyers and vendors.
